BaO-MnO-B_2O_3-SiO_2密封玻璃与SS410连接极材料之间的化学相容性研究
制备了一系列BaO-MnO-B2O3-SiO2玻璃,通过DIL、XRD、SEM研究了其热膨胀行为、玻璃态转变、析晶行为及其与SS410金属连接极材料之间的反应。结果表明:所得密封玻璃的热膨胀系数约为10×10^-6K^-1,与YSZ电解质材料和SS410金属连接极材料较为匹配,所得玻璃在800℃保温10h之后,生成了Ba5Si8O21相为主的微晶玻璃。玻璃的析晶对于密封玻璃与SS410连接极材料之间的化学相容性具有显著影响,析晶之后,玻璃与SS410之间的反应现象减弱。玻璃在N2气氛下进行预析晶处理 ...

Laser weldability of Zr-2.5Nb alloy to AISI 410 stainless steel with Ni filler
The nickel interlayer improved the laser weldability of Zr-2.5Nb to AISI 410 stainless steel. The fusion zone contained a large amount of refined and tough dendritic \u3b3-Ni(Fe, Cr) solid solution (182 3c 268 HV), while the brittle Zr(Fe, Cr)2 ...
